Bread is AMAZING and very affordable compared to other bread bakeries in the city. I’ve been looking for some good sourdough near little village and stumbled upon this gem. Its very hidden away in an industrial area so it can be a bit confusing to get to (at least for a dumdum like me) but they were more than happy to help guide me to the correct place. They even gave me a focaccia on the house for the trouble, which wasn't even their fault. The tomato focaccia is seriously HEAVENLY warmed up! I cant wait to try the Kalamata! I would love to gate-keep this place for myself but they are making such great quality products, they deserve to blow up. Cant wait to see what the future holds for this bakery!
